package game.state;
|
|
|
|
import java.util.Collections;
|
|
import java.util.HashMap;
|
|
import java.util.HashSet;
|
|
import java.util.Map;
|
|
import java.util.Set;
|
|
|
|
/**
|
|
* Entities are the building blocks of the game logic's world.
|
|
*
|
|
* They can represent objects, creatures, the player(s), locations, and more.
|
|
* Each entity can also contain zero or more other entities, working as an
|
|
* abstract container. It can be connected to other entities through keywords,
|
|
* e.g. north, south, west, east. A connection can also be associated with
|
|
* another entity to model doors or other types of portals. Finally, an entity
|
|
* can store generic attributes.
|
|
*/
|
|
public class Entity {
|
|
private final GameState gameState;
|
|
private final String id;
|
|
final Set<EntitySet> containingPersistentSets = new HashSet<>();
|
|
private final Map<String, String> attributes = new HashMap<>();
|
|
private Entity location;
|
|
private final EntitySet contents;
|
|
private final Map<Entity, Entity> connections = new HashMap<>();
|
|
|
|
/**
|
|
* Creates an entity and registers it to the given game state. DO NOT CALL THIS
|
|
* CONSTRUCTOR DIRECTLY! Use {@link GameState#createEntity(String)},
|
|
* {@link EntitySet#createEntity(String)}, or
|
|
* {@link EntitySet#createEntity(String, Entity)} instead.
|
|
*
|
|
* @param state The game sate to register the entity to
|
|
* @param id The entity id
|
|
*/
|
|
public Entity(GameState gameState, String id) {
|
|
this.gameState = gameState;
|
|
this.id = id;
|
|
this.gameState.registerEntity(this);
|
|
this.contents = this.gameState.createEntitySet(this.id + "::contents");
|
|
}
|
|
|
|
public String getId() {
|
|
return this.id;
|
|
}
|
|
|
|
public String getAttribute(String key) {
|
|
String value = this.attributes.get(key);
|
|
return value == null ? "" : value;
|
|
}
|
|
|
|
public boolean getBoolAttribute(String key) {
|
|
return Boolean.parseBoolean(this.getAttribute(key));
|
|
}
|
|
|
|
public void setAttribute(String key, Object value) {
|
|
if (value == null) {
|
|
this.attributes.remove(key);
|
|
} else {
|
|
this.attributes.put(key, value.toString());
|
|
}
|
|
}
|
|
|
|
public void removeAttribute(String key) {
|
|
this.setAttribute(key, null);
|
|
}
|
|
|
|
public void setLocation(Entity location) throws CircularLocationException {
|
|
if (location == this) {
|
|
throw new CircularLocationException("setLocation.self");
|
|
} else if (this.contains(location, true)) {
|
|
throw new CircularLocationException("setLocation.circular");
|
|
} else if (this.location != location) {
|
|
if (this.location != null) {
|
|
this.location.contents.remove(this);
|
|
}
|
|
this.location = location;
|
|
if (this.location != null) {
|
|
this.location.contents.add(this);
|
|
}
|
|
}
|
|
}
|
|
|
|
public boolean contains(Entity other, boolean recursive) {
|
|
return this.contents.getAll().stream().anyMatch(e -> e == other || (recursive && e.contains(other, true)));
|
|
}
|
|
|
|
public Entity getLocation() {
|
|
return this.location;
|
|
}
|
|
|
|
public Set<Entity> getContents() {
|
|
return this.contents.getAll();
|
|
}
|
|
|
|
public void connectUnidirectional(Entity direction, Entity to) {
|
|
this.connections.put(direction, to);
|
|
}
|
|
|
|
public void connectBidirectional(Entity dirFromThisToOther, Entity dirFromOtherToThis, Entity other) {
|
|
this.connections.put(dirFromThisToOther, other);
|
|
other.connections.put(dirFromOtherToThis, this);
|
|
}
|
|
|
|
public void removeSingleConnection(Entity direction) {
|
|
this.connections.remove(direction);
|
|
}
|
|
|
|
public void removeBidirectionalConnection(Entity dirFromThisToOther, Entity dirFromOtherToThis) {
|
|
Entity other = this.connections.remove(dirFromThisToOther);
|
|
if (other != null && other.connections.get(dirFromOtherToThis) == this) {
|
|
other.connections.remove(dirFromOtherToThis);
|
|
}
|
|
}
|
|
|
|
public Entity getConnectedEntity(Entity direction) {
|
|
return this.connections.get(direction);
|
|
}
|
|
|
|
public Set<Entity> getConnectionDirections() {
|
|
return Collections.unmodifiableSet(this.connections.keySet());
|
|
}
|
|
|
|
@Override
|
|
public String toString() {
|
|
return this.id;
|
|
}
|
|
}
